Bug#1055049: libtakari-polyglot-groovy-java: missing Breaks+Replaces: libtakari-polyglot-maven-java (<< 0.4.11-2)

2023-12-09 Thread tony mancill
1-2_all.deb This is the reason that the relationship needs to be explicit. I'm not 100% certain, but perhaps we can get away with only adding a versioned depends on libtakari-polyglot-maven-java (>= 0.4.11-2) to the libtakari-polyglot-groovy-java package. The problem as I see it is that the current unversioned Depends can be satisfied by any version of libtakari-polyglot-maven-java, including older versions with the file conflict. Requiring the newer libtakari-polyglot-maven-java would prevent this. Cheers, tony
